The Ultimate Guide to On-Page SEO in 2025

In the world of digital marketing, On-Page SEO is one of the most essential practices to ensure that your website ranks higher in search engines. Despite the advances in artificial intelligence, on-page optimization remains critical in 2025. This guide will walk you through the fundamentals of On-Page SEO, highlight advanced techniques, and provide a free template to help you optimize your website’s pages effectively.

What is On-Page SEO?

On-Page SEO refers to the practices used to optimize individual web pages to rank higher in search engine results and attract more relevant traffic. The goal is to improve the page’s visibility for both search engines and users, ensuring that the content meets search intent and provides a high-quality user experience.

On-Page vs Off-Page SEO

On-Page SEO focuses on optimizing elements within your website, such as content, meta tags, and internal linking, while Off-Page SEO includes external factors like backlinks, social media presence, and public relations. Both strategies are important, but On-Page SEO is crucial as it directly impacts how search engines understand and rank your website.

Why On-Page SEO is Still Crucial in 2025

Despite the rise of AI-powered algorithms, On-Page SEO remains indispensable. Modern search engines, even with their AI capabilities, still rely heavily on page-level factors like keyword presence, page structure, content quality, and user experience to rank pages. Optimizing these factors is essential for your website to rank higher and meet the expectations of both search engines and users.

On-Page SEO Basics and Template

On-Page SEO: More Than Just a Checklist

On-Page SEO has evolved beyond being just a simple checklist. While the basics remain the same, it now involves a more comprehensive approach to ensure that your content stands out to both algorithms and people. It’s no longer about ticking boxes; it’s about creating an optimized, user-friendly experience that aligns with search engine ranking factors.

Using Tools for Optimization

One effective way to ensure that your on-page SEO is top-notch is by utilizing tools like Semrush’s On-Page SEO Checker. This tool analyzes your content and provides actionable recommendations, helping you identify areas of improvement and optimize your content more effectively.

Additionally, we’ve provided a free On-Page SEO checklist to keep track of all the necessary steps to improve your website’s SEO.

Optimizing Title and Description Tags

Optimizing Title Tags for SEO

The title tag is one of the most important On-Page SEO elements. It should include your primary keyword and be compelling enough to encourage users to click on it. You can also use modifiers (e.g., “Best,” “2025,” “Top,” “Guide”) to rank for longer-tail versions of your target keywords.

Crafting Effective Meta Descriptions

Meta descriptions appear in search engine results and influence click-through rates (CTR). A well-written meta description should be concise, include the main keyword, and entice users to click through to your site. Aim for a clear, compelling summary of what the page offers.

Creating Captivating and Valuable SEO Content

Beyond Keywords: Crafting Unique, Valuable Content

When it comes to SEO content, it’s not just about stuffing keywords into your text. Content needs to be unique, valuable, and aligned with search intent. Repeating content already available elsewhere won’t help your SEO. Instead, offer new insights, examples, and information that adds real value to the user.

Satisfying Search Intent

To optimize content for SEO, ensure it aligns with the search intent behind the keywords you’re targeting. For instance, if someone searches for “best coffee maker 2025,” they likely expect a detailed comparison or review. Satisfy this search intent by providing what the user is looking for.

Content Optimization Strategies

Strategic Keyword Placement and Page Structure

Optimizing your content involves placing keywords naturally in key areas like titles, headers, and body text. It’s also essential to create a seamless content structure, with clear headings and subheadings, so both search engines and users can easily navigate your page.

Targeting Featured Snippets

One of the best ways to improve your On-Page SEO is to optimize for Featured Snippets. These are the highlighted boxes that appear at the top of Google search results. To optimize for snippets, include concise definitions, step-by-step instructions, or bulleted lists in your content.

User Experience (UX) Signals and SEO

User experience is becoming an increasingly important factor in SEO. Google uses various UX signals, such as page load speed, mobile-friendliness, and bounce rate, to determine a page’s quality. A positive UX not only improves engagement but also contributes to better rankings.

Mobile Optimization

With mobile traffic overtaking desktop traffic, ensuring your site is mobile-friendly is a must. Google uses mobile-first indexing, meaning it predominantly uses the mobile version of your content for indexing and ranking. Ensure your website is responsive and optimized for mobile devices.

Advanced On-Page SEO Tips

Schema Markup

For those who are already familiar with basic On-Page SEO, Schema Markup is a powerful tool to enhance search visibility. Schema allows you to mark up your content so that search engines understand the context of the information on your page. This can improve your chances of appearing in rich snippets and other search features.

Video SEO

With video content gaining popularity, optimizing your videos for SEO is an essential strategy. Include relevant keywords in your video title, description, and transcript. Also, consider adding a video schema to your pages to help search engines index your video content properly.

Regular Reviews for Continuous Improvement

SEO is an ongoing process. Conducting regular reviews—at least once a month—helps ensure that your On-Page SEO is up to date. Look for any technical issues, outdated content, or new opportunities to optimize your pages further. Regular optimization ensures that your content continues to perform well.

Conclusion

On-Page SEO is a fundamental aspect of digital marketing that requires ongoing attention and refinement. By optimizing your titles, content, keywords, and user experience signals, you can improve both your rankings and the overall user experience.

Don’t forget to use the free On-Page SEO template provided to track your progress and ensure you’re not missing any important steps.

If you’re interested in learning more about other SEO strategies like Off-Page SEO, Technical SEO, and Link Building, check out the other guides on our website!

Stay Updated with Our Latest News

Receive our latest updates, news, and blog articles directly to your inbox. Subscribe now to join our mailing list.

Share:

Sort

More Posts

如何使用谷歌购物广告有效提升转化

1. 谷歌购物广告简介 谷歌购物广告(Google Shopping Ads)是一种以产品为中心的广告形式,常被称为产品列表广告(PLAs)。与传统的搜索广告不同,购物广告通过图片、价格和产品名称直接展示产品信息,让潜在客户能够快速了解商品并做出购买决策。 相比标准PPC广告,谷歌购物广告更加直观,重点突出产品的视觉展示。这种广告形式非常适合电商商家,因为它能够吸引意向购买的客户,从而提升转化率。 2. 谷歌购物广告的优势 更高的产品可见性: 谷歌购物广告通常显示在搜索结果的顶部或右侧,具有较高的点击率和展示率。 精准流量转化: 购物广告通过展示高相关性产品吸引已经有购买意向的客户,有助于提升销售额。 简单高效的管理: 与其他PPC广告相比,谷歌购物广告的设置和优化相对简单,同时还能提供详细的产品表现数据。 3. 谷歌购物广告的运作方式 谷歌购物广告基于Google Merchant Center中上传的产品数据进行投放。以下是其工作流程: Google Merchant Center 数据的使用: 商家通过产品数据表提供商品信息,包括标题、描述、价格和库存等。 与Google Ads账户的关联: 将Merchant Center账户链接到Google Ads账户,以便创建广告系列并管理投放。 竞价方式: 手动竞价:商家可以自主设置每次点击的出价。 智能竞价:谷歌利用机器学习优化出价,以实现更多转化。 4. 如何设置谷歌购物广告 创建Google Merchant Center账户: 登录Google Merchant Center并完成账户设置,包括输入商家信息和网站验证。

Google Ads Basics(1)-A Step-by-Step Guide for Beginners

Google Ads is one of the most popular online advertising platforms in the world. It helps businesses reach their target audience through paid ads. Whether you are a startup or an established brand, Google Ads can help you attract more